Output 5252b5db4c16e12a6e3f66683f16c27c83d4e675111ae1d7262a48e8ff1d46d5:20

value
23639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bcaa9e9f9e11cb1e8a4936941557fd7e76f687 OP_EQUAL
address
383kZZGKzcb5Xcvte2mTW68kpst38P6uNL
transaction
5252b5db4c16e12a6e3f66683f16c27c83d4e675111ae1d7262a48e8ff1d46d5
spent
true